PERSONAL.

Mr. Bradley has returned from, the Old Country after being away seven months- arid is now staying with his daughter, Mrs B. Wood, Matai Street, Lower Hutt. . > ~

Mr. and Mrs H. G. Teagle who. have "been touring the State of Canada, returned by the Makura on Monday. ,
